Isolation of 4,4^I-Dihydroxybenzyl Sulfoxide from Gastrodia elata

  • In the course of continous work on tubers of Gastrodia elata, a new constituent, 4, 4$^{I}$-dihydroxybenzyl sulfoxide was isolated from the ethyl acetate soluble fraction prepared from the methanol extract. The structure of the compound was identified from the elemental analytical and spectroscopic data in comparison with those of non-substituted benzyl sulfoxide.e.

The effect of Cordyceps pruinosa on renal failure rats

  • Cordyceps has been used as a tonic for replenishing vital function in Chinese traditional medicines. As an attempt to obtain fundamental data for the kidney function, MeOH Ex. and its hexane. ethyl acetate, butanol and water fractions of cultivated Cordyceps pruinosa on mercuric chloride induced renal failure rats were investigated. Urin volume. blood parameters(urea nitrogen. uric acid. creatinine) and urinary electrolytes content (natrium. potassium. chloride) were determined. Endothelin-1 생성 저해와 멜라닌생성 저해에 의한 신선초 추출물의 미백 효과 (Whitening Effect of Angelica keiskei Koidzumi Extract by Inhibition of Endothelin-1 Production and Melanogenesis)

  • 신선초 추출물 및 그의 분획물의 미백 효과를 알아보기 위하여, B16 멜라노마와 정상 사람 표피 세포를 이용하여 멜라닌 생성에 관련된 다양한 실험을 실시하였다. 70% ethanol 용매로 추출한 신선초 추출물을 연속적으로 분획하여 hexane, ethyl acetate, n-butanol, 물 분획물을 얻었다. 버섯 티로시나제 활성 실험에서 신선초 추출물 및 그의 분획물은 저해 효과를 보이지 않았으나, B16 멜라노마를 이용한 멜라닌 생성 실험에서는 hexane 분획물과 ethyl acetate 분획물에서 억제 효과를 보였다. 세포내 멜라닌 생성의 초기 단계에 작용하는 티로시나제 단백질의 활성을 조사한 결과, hexane 분획($IC_{50}$ < $25{\mu}g/mL$)과 ethyl acetate분획($IC_{50}$ < $5{\mu}g/mL$)은 알부틴($IC_{50}{\leq}250{\mu}g/mL$)과 비교 시 더 낮은 농도에서 현저하게 티로시나제 활성을 저해시켰다. 따라서 신선초 추출물의 미백 작용 기전을 규명하기 위하여, 멜라노 사이트의 mitogen으로 작용하는 endothelin-1(ET-1)과 UVB에 의해 생성되어 염증을 매개하는 interleukin-$1{\alpha}$(IL-$1{\alpha})$의 생성량을 측정하였다. Hexane 및 ethyl acetate 분획물은 IL-$1{\alpha}$의 생성에 영향을 끼치지 못했으나, 표피세포에서 UVB에 의해 생성된 ET-1을 농도에 따라 감소시킴으로써 멜라노사이트의 melanogenesis를 저해하는 것으로 확인되었다. 따라서 신선초 추출물은 미백 효능을 갖는 화장품 소재로써 사용 가능하리라 판단된다.

Saururus chinenesis Extracts Scavenge Reactive Oxygen Species and Modulate Nitric Oxide Production in Raw 264.7 Macrophages

  • Saururus chinensis Baill has been used in Korean folk medicine for the treatment of various diseases such as edema, Jaundice, and furuncle. The components of this plant were extracted into four fraction. Among the four fraction, hexane and ethyl acetate fraction were highly toxic to 3T3 mouse embryo fibroblast and Raw 264.7 mouse macrophage, but n-butanol and residue fraction did not show any toxic effect to those cell lines. n-Butanol and residue fraction exhibited antioxidant effects on hydro-gen peroxide, hydroxyl radical, and superoxide anion directly in vitro and in the 3T3 fibroblasts. All the four fractions inhibited lipid peroxidation measured by thiobarbituric acid reactive substances (TBARS) formation. In addition, n-butanol and residue fraction showed inhibitory effects on lipopolysaccharide (LPS)-induced nitric oxide production, and also down-regulated inducible nitric oxide synthase (iNOS) mRNA transcription 6 h after LPS stimulation in Raw 204.7 cells. Only n-butanol fraction, which mainly consists of flavonoids, inhibited NF-kB activation by decreasing IkBa degradation 90 min after LPS stimulation. horn the results, it is suggested that this plant could be a good candidate material for drug development based on its antioxidant and/or anti-inflammatory constituents.

고추 잎에서 라디칼소거활성을 가지는 페놀성 화합물의 분리 (Phenolic Compounds from Capsiccum annuum Leaves Showing Radical Scavenging Effect)

  • In the present study, we investigated the antioxidant activity of methanol extract and its organic fractions (n-hexane, $CH_2Cl_2$, EtOAc, n-BuOH and $H_2O$) of Capsiccum annuum leaves against 1,1-diphenyl-2-picrylhydrazyl (DPPH) radical. As results, methanol extract, and its ethyl acetate and n-butanol fractions showed good scavenging effect at 100 ${\mu}g/ml$. Four compounds were isolated from the ethyl acetate fraction through silica gel and Sephadex LH-20 column chromatographies. Their chemical structures were elucidated as apigenin (1), vanillic acid (2), uracil (3) and apigenin $7-O-{\beta}-D-apiofuranosyl(1{\rightarrow}2)-{\beta}-D-glucopyranoside$ (4) by comparison of spectral data with those in reference. $IC_{50}$ value of compound 2 was 14.7 ${\mu}g/ml$, while compounds 1, 3 and 4 had no effect on the DPPH radical.
